When a person has both ADHD and anxiety or depression treating one condition usually improves the other. Mental health professionals usually prescribe antidepressants or a stimulant for depression in addition to an ADHD medication.
Wellbutrin (bupropion) and Effexor (venlafaxine) are the most frequently prescribed antidepressants that are prescribed "off-label" for ADHD. These medications increase the levels of neurotransmitters dopamine as well as norepinephrine, and improve concentration.
1. Methylphenidate
Methylphenidate is also known as the brand name Ritalin is the most popular medication to treat adults with ADHD and anxiety or depression. It's a part of a group of drugs known as central nervous system stimulants. It is used to alter the levels of certain natural substances in your brain. It is available as a tablet, liquid, chewable tablets or extended-release capsules. It is also available through the skin.
It is not unusual for people with ADHD to have co-occurring mood disorders like anxiety or depression. You should inform your doctor about any depression or anxiety you may have. Some medications, particularly stimulants can make these disorders worse. In some instances, you may require both a medication to treat anxiety and a stimulant medication.
Methylphenidate can have side effects, such as headaches or stomachaches. It may also raise heart rate and blood pressure which is why you should make regular appointments with your physician to examine these. It can also cause facial ticks (uncontrollable, rapid movements of the face). People suffering from phenylketonuria (a genetic disorder) who are unable to process the chemical phenylalanine shouldn't take it. It is also risky to use during pregnancy or while breastfeeding. You should inform your doctor if you plan to get pregnant.
While taking methylphenidate, you should not drive a vehicle or operate machinery. It may cause blurred vision, dizziness and somnolence. It is vital to drink enough fluids while you are taking it. Ask your doctor if you have trouble swallowing tablets. It is not recommended to crush or chew these medicines, so if you have difficulties eating solid food consult your physician about liquid medicines that can be mixed with soft food or drinks, such as yogurt, applesauce or pudding.

3. Atomoxetine
Atomoxetine (strattera adhd medication) is a nonstimulant ADHD medication that is also used to treat depression. It is thought to work by blocking reuptake neurotransmitter. By increasing levels of this chemical in the brain, the drug improves alertness and reduces anxiety and depressive symptoms. This medication is not recommended to be used as a sole treatment for anxiety disorders. It is recommended that the patient seeks help from a qualified psychiatrist or therapist.
A number of studies have been conducted to examine the effects of atomoxetine on patients suffering from new adhd medication uk and comorbid anxiety disorders. These studies include nine randomized controlled trials and two post-hoc analyses of subgroups. In most cases the atomoxetine treatment outperformed placebo in both measures of improvement in symptom severity and cognitive function. However it is important to remember that the overall number of participants in these studies was limited.
Some of the side effects associated with this medication include abdominal pain and rapid heart rate. These side effects are usually mild and do not occur for everyone who takes the medication. Certain people who take Atomoxetine have expressed thoughts of suicide. These thoughts were observed in short-term clinical studies on children and adolescents who took the drug. However, suicides did not occur in these trials.
As with stimulants, atomoxetine could also be effective in treating comorbid ADHD and anxiety. In a recent research study, the atomoxetine medication was more effective than a placebo for adults suffering from social anxiety disorder and ADHD. This is an encouraging result which suggests that this drug could be effective in treating ADHD and anxiety when used in conjunction with other treatments for both disorders. Further research is required to determine if atomoxetine can also be used effectively for other forms of comorbid anxiety disorders.

5. Tricyclic antidepressants
A mental health professional may recommend antidepressants as part of your treatment. They are not FDA approved to treat ADHD however they can help improve anxiety and depression symptoms if combined with stimulants. Antidepressants increase serotonin levels as well as norepinephrine production in the brain. They are therefore able to alleviate anxiety and depressive symptoms. Selective serotonin reuptake inhibiters, such as fluoxetine(Prozac), citalopram(Celexa), and escitalopram(Lexapro), increase levels of the neurotransmitter serotonin in your brain to improve your mood and reduce anxiety. Serotonin-norepinephrine reuptake inhibitors -- such as mirtazapine (Remeron) and nefazodone (Serzone) -- also lift your mood by increasing the amount of norepinephrine and serotonin that your brain's chemical messengers release. Tricyclic antidepressants first came into use as antipsychotics, but were later discovered to have potent antidepressant properties. These medications include amitriptyline, nortriptyline and imipramine.
Tricyclics can also help sleep, reduce blood pressure, and decrease a person’s sensitivity to sounds. They can cause drowsiness, so those taking them should refrain from driving or operating dangerous equipment until they know how to get adhd meds without diagnosis they'll react to the medication.
